VACANCY – CONVEYANCING ASSISTANT
J.D. Sellier & Co. invites applications for the position of Conveyancing Assistant. The successful candidate will assist Attorneys with the preparation and administration of conveyancing transactions and related legal documentation to ensure that clients are served efficiently and their matters progress smoothly.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are conveyancing and other legal documents, including Mortgages, Leases, Agreements for Sale, RPO instruments, and Powers of Attorney.
- Prepare Upstamp requests and follow through to ensure timely completion.
- Liaise with clients, Attorneys, developers, and relevant authorities to schedule appointments and provide status updates.
- Manage files and oversee the execution of matters from inception to completion.
- Oversee the stamping, registration, and closing of transactions.
- Prepare correspondence, invoices, and other administrative documents.
- Incorporate companies and handle mortgage bills of sale as required.
- Carry out other administrative duties to support the smooth operation of the department.
